Hearst Castle (San Simeon)

Journey back in time at Hearst Castle, a grand estate built by newspaper magnate William Randolph Hearst. Marvel at the luxurious architecture, opulent interiors, and extensive art collection during guided tours of this remarkable landmark.

Alcatraz Island (San Francisco)

Image courtesy of IG @hellocalifornia

Embark on a fascinating journey to Alcatraz Island, the infamous former federal prison. Take a guided tour of the prison cells, learn about the island’s history, and enjoy breathtaking views of the San Francisco skyline. This unique experience offers a mix of history, mystery, and stunning vistas.

The Winchester Mystery House (San Jose)

Delve into the mystery and architectural oddities of the Winchester Mystery House. Explore the sprawling mansion with its maze-like design, secret passages, and peculiar features, said to be built to appease restless spirits. This quirky and enigmatic landmark offers a fascinating glimpse into the eccentricity of its former owner, Sarah Winchester.
